Setting Up a Google Cloud Platform Project
To begin your journey with Google Cloud Platform, the initial step entails creating a project. This action serves as a container for all your resources and services within GCP. Accessing the Cloud Console is paramount to this process. Navigate to the "Projects" page, then choose "New Project." Input a unique project name that adheres to naming conventions. Specify the desired location for your resources and examine the terms of service before proceeding with the creation.
Once your project is live, you'll be presented with a dashboard that provides a centralized view of your GCP resources. From here, you can navigate various services, modify settings, and launch applications. Remember to protect your project by implementing appropriate access controls and observing resource usage for optimal performance and cost management.
websiteSet up and Configure Google Cloud SDK
To begin your journey with Google Cloud Platform, you'll need to obtain and install the Google Cloud SDK. This powerful package of command-line tools enables you to manage with various GCP services. Once installed, configure the SDK to align your environment and needs. You can define your main project, configure authentication methods, and download specific modules as needed.
- Follow the official Google Cloud documentation for detailed guidance on installing and configuring the SDK.
- Leverage the `gcloud` command-line interface to manage with your GCP resources after installation.
